Transaction dc9338268886b66406c50b12bedee760541ee07782aabdd36d1d1e1c6ef2657d
1 Input
1 Output
-
dc9338268886b66406c50b12bedee760541ee07782aabdd36d1d1e1c6ef2657d:0
- value
- 498679
- script pubkey
- OP_0 OP_PUSHBYTES_20 38403433c83c29ad796c16462dd56142dd572c80
- address
- bc1q8pqrgv7g8s5667tvzerzm4tpgtw4wtyqhuhry0